Celia J. Webby is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cancer Research and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Celia J. Webby has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 547 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 3 papers in Cancer Research and 2 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Celia J. Webby’s work include Biochemical and Molecular Research (3 papers), Cancer-related gene regulation (3 papers) and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(3 papers). Celia J. Webby is often cited by papers focused on Biochemical and Molecular Research (3 papers), Cancer-related gene regulation (3 papers) and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(3 papers). Celia J. Webby collaborates with scholars based in New Zealand, United Kingdom and Germany. Celia J. Webby's co-authors include Emily J. Parker, Heather M. Baker, Christopher J. Schofield, Edward N. Baker and Alexander Wolf and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Journal of Molecular Biology.
